<h2>Dart Sass 1.92.0</h2>
<p>To install Sass 1.92.0, download one of the packages below and <a
href="https://katiek2.github.io/path-doc/">add it to your PATH</a>, or
see <a href="https://sass-lang.com/install">the Sass website</a> for
full installation instructions.</p>
<h1>Changes</h1>
<ul>
<li>
<p><strong>Breaking change:</strong> Emit declarations, childless
at-rules, and comments in the order they appear in the source even when
they're interleaved with nested rules. This obsoletes the
<code>mixed-decls</code> deprecation.</p>
</li>
<li>
<p><strong>Breaking change:</strong> The function name
<code>type()</code> is now fully reserved for the plain CSS function.
This means that <code>@function</code> definitions with the name
<code>type</code> will produce errors, while function calls will be
parsed as special function strings.</p>
</li>
<li>
<p>Configuring private variables using <code>@use ... with</code>,
<code>@forward ... with</code>, and <code>meta.load-css(..., $with:
...)</code> is now deprecated. Private variables were always intended to
be fully encapsulated within the module that defines them, and this
helps enforce that encapsulation.</p>
</li>
<li>
<p>Fix a bug where <code>@extend</code> rules loaded through a mixture
of <code>@import</code> and <code>@use</code> rules could fail to apply
correctly.</p>
</li>
</ul>
<h3>Command-Line Interface</h3>
<ul>
<li>In <code>--watch</code> mode, delete the source map when the
associated source file is deleted.</li>
</ul>
